Sacred Relic of Buddha to leave from Delhi for Vietnam with full State Honours on Indian Air Force plane.

India to Send Sacred Buddha Relic to Vietnam for Vesak.
The 20 day exposition will see relics going to 4 places in the country. Key message on close India, Vietnam Buddhist linkages.

Pic by me from earlier today, as the relics arrive in Delhi from Sarnath.

#Rafale, Jaguar, and Mirage jets will take off and land at the 3.5 km Shahjahanpur airstrip tomorrow.

First-ever night landing trial on an expressway!

Testing war & disaster readiness.

US supports India’s right to defend itself: Hegseth to Rajnath Singh on Pahalgam terror attack

Pakistan has been exposed as a rogue state, fuelling global terrorism & destabilizing the region. The world can no longer turn a blind eye to terrorism, Indian Defence Minister Rajnath Singh tells US Defence minister as both discuss Pahalgam terror attack.
